123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104 |
- package main
- import (
- "data_ai/ai"
- "data_ai/extract"
- "data_ai/tool"
- "data_ai/udp"
- "data_ai/ul"
- "fmt"
- log "github.com/donnie4w/go-logger/logger"
- "net/http"
- )
- func init() {
- ul.IsLocal = false //是否本地
- ul.IsService = false //是否服务
- ul.IsTool = true //是否工具
- ul.IsFull = false //是否全量
- ul.IsFlash = true //是否flash-线上增量开关
- if ul.IsTool {
- ul.InitToolVar()
- } else {
- if ul.IsService {
- tool.InitCleanDeepSeekService()
- go http.ListenAndServe(":12321", nil)
- return
- }
- ul.InitGlobalVar()
- if !ul.IsFull {
- if ul.IsFlash {
- udp.InitProcessVar()
- } else {
- if ul.ModelType == "deepseek" {
- go extract.RunDeepSeek()
- }
- }
- }
- }
- log.Debug("测试一下转换MD方法···")
- detail := `<table border=\"1\"><tbody><tr><th>采购人名称</th><td>云南中医药大学</td></tr><tr><th>中标(成交)供应商名称</th><td>云南智蓝云鸽信息科技有限公司</td></tr><tr><th>合同金额</th><td>224.99万元 人民币</td></tr><tr><th>合同期限</th><td>年</td></tr><tr><th>合同签署时间</th><td>2023-12-29 00:00:00</td></tr></tbody></table>`
- new_detail := ul.HttpConvertToMarkdown(detail)
- log.Debug(new_detail)
- }
- func main() {
- if ul.IsTool {
- tool.StartToolInfo()
- return
- }
- if ul.IsFull {
- extract.ExtractFullInfo("6776b8000000000000000000")
- return
- }
- lock := make(chan bool)
- <-lock
- }
- func ttt() {
- var pmt = `
- 你是一个文本处理模型,根据下述信息做"项目分类":
- "项目分类"参考资料:
- 1、水-第三方综合服务:[地表水精细化管理服务、河流水质保障第三方服务];
- 2、水-监测、检测及运维服务:[排口监测、水质监测站运维、农村污水设施运维、水源地水质监测、断面监测];
- 3、水-设备销售:[排口规范化建设、水质监测设备];
- 4、水-智慧环保平台:[排污口监管系统、管网系统、水质监测系统];
- 5、水-工程建设:[水源地整治工程、管网建设、农村污水治理工程、水环境工程、水生态工程、雨水管网工程、排口整治];
- 6、水-专项咨询服务:[排口排查溯源、水源综合整治、农村污水治理、美丽河湖方案、污水排水综合规划、水生态技术服务、地下水污染防治技术服务、一河一策方案编制、排污许可];
- 7、大气-第三方综合服务:[驻场服务、精细化、大气污染第三方服务、空气质量达标管控服务、抑尘服务];
- 8、大气-监测、检测及运维服务:[网格监测、普通监测、VOCs检测、移动排放监测、机动车排放监测、监测设备运维、异味监测、空气自动监测站运维、尾气监测、加油站油气排放监测、餐饮油烟监测];
- 9、大气-设备销售:[监测能力建设、监测能力提升];
- 10、大气-智慧环保平台:[监控系统平台、大气管理系统];
- 11、大气-专项咨询服务:[污染源评估、污染源溯源、排放清单、重污染天气应急预案、大气污染技术咨询、秸秆焚烧治理、温室气体融合清单、异味治理、大气污染源解析、一点一策];
- 12、固废-监测、检测及运维服务:[垃圾填埋场监测];
- 13、固废-智慧环保平台:[固废相关系统平台];
- 14、固废-专项咨询服务:[矿渣治理、无废城市建设评价、固废污染源整治设计、固废技术审查、固废治理效果评估];
- 15、土壤-监测、检测及运维服务:[土壤监测、地块环境监测];
- 16、土壤-设备销售:[土壤监测设备];
- 17、土壤-智慧环保平台:[土壤监测相关系统平台];
- 18、土壤-专项咨询服务:[土壤污染状况风险评估、土壤修复评估、土壤金属污染综合治理、土壤重金属污染溯源];
- 19、噪声-监测、检测及运维服务:[声环境监测、噪声监测、交通环境噪声监测];
- 20、噪声-设备销售:[噪声监测设备];
- 21、噪声-智慧环保平台:[噪声监测平台];
- 22、噪声-专项咨询服务:[声环境功能区调整划分方案编制、噪声现状分析研究];
- 23、其他-第三方综合服务:[生态环境局第三方驻场服务、园区环保管家、园区污染第三方治理服务];
- 24、其他-监测、检测及运维服务:[生物多样性监测、生态环境质量监测、农村环境监测];
- 25、其他-设备销售:[智慧园区、环境治理系统];
- 26、其他-智慧环保平台:[园区环保系统平台];
- 27、其他-专项咨询服务:[农村环境整治、工业园区环境整治、清洁生产审核、两山基地实施方案、环评、双碳];
- 要求:根据正文内容,仅从"项目分类"中选取一个合适的分类。在识别过程中出现多个结果时,选取一个最贴切的,并将项目分类识别结果严格按照下述JSON格式输出。
- JSON格式:
- {
- "项目分类":"项目分类",
- }
- 按照以上要求输出,不要联想,不要无中生有,不要生成解释,对于尚未确定或未明确的信息请在JSON对应的值填写:无
- 正文内容:` + `%s` + "\n" + `
- 结果JSON:`
- title := "剑鱼园区的噪声监测系统"
- content := fmt.Sprintf(pmt, title)
- data := ai.PostZhiPuAI(content)
- log.Debug(data)
- }
|